Keskimäinen Kaarinanjärvi
Keskimäinen Kaarinanjärvi is a lake in Porsanger, Finnmark. Keskimäinen Kaarinanjärvi is situated nearby to the hamlet Fredheim, as well as near Bakkevoll.| Tap on a place to explore it |
